Description

V.Ships Leisure is looking for Head Butler on behalf of Orient Express Sailing Yachts. The Head Butler creates the “Orient Express” experience by bringing a personalized and curated level of service to Guests in their suites and throughout the vessel. The Head Butler manages the Butlers team on a daily basis, including scheduling, resolving issues pro actively and efficiently, training and coaching, etc. The Head Butler always provides a personal six-star service to all guests.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provides a personalized, varied and professional guest service expected of a world-class butler service.
  • Ensures that each Butler under his/her supervision reports to their assignment on time and properly groomed and dressed - clean uniform and proper shoes, name tag, and any other uniform-related items.
  • Ensures that during embarkation all Butlers go to the guest suites assigned to them, introduce themselves and explain the services they will be offering during the voyage.
  • Responds to guest complaints in a considerate, professional and positive manner by showing concern and listening actively and reports all complaints for following up.
  • Active participation in onboard training programs.
  • Responsible for the management, update and communication of the rotation plan for crew members in collaboration with the hotel director and assistant purser.
  • Communicates consistently with all onboard services on guest requests and issues and issues a daily report to the hotel director.
  • Conducts staff’ orientation and mid/end contract performance evaluations and makes recommendations for promotion. Introduces new crew members to their working areas and to the rules and regulations on board.
Education/Experience/Qualifications:
  • Languages: Fluent English and French, and one additional international languages prefered (French, Spanish, Mandarin, German)
  • Education: High school degree or related. Formal training in an established Europe-based Butler school mandatory
  • Previous professional experience: 2 – 3 years in a similar capacity in a luxury environment
  • Shipboard experience: Not required but preferred
  • Valid STCW certificates
